Application

Phenobarbital sodium salt has been used:
  • to anesthetize mice for inducing ischemia-reperfusion injury[1]
  • as a positive control for the activation of constitutive androstane receptor (CAR)[2]
  • in bioluminescent yeast bioreporters (BLYAS) assay[3]

Actions biochimiques/physiologiques

Phenobarbital, a substituted barbituric acid is an antileptic drug and is not easily eliminated from circulation.[4] It hyperpolarizes the synaptic neuronal membranes by favoring the activation of neuronal postsynaptic GABAA receptors by γ aminobutyric acid (GABA). Phenobarbital is also effective in treating neonatal seizures and status epilepticus.[5]
Sedative; hypnotic; anticonvulsant; enhances GABAergic activity.
